Installation of rotary reducer
Clean the mounting bracket to remove welding slag, galvanized residue, etc.; fix the bracket with the rotary reducer with bolts, and install flat washers and spring washers at the bolt head; the rotary reducer should be installed under no load. To avoid internal stress and installation problems caused by bolt tightening, add thread fastening glue to the thread; pre-tightening bolts and washers should be cross-tightened; see the following figure for tightening bolts; start with inner or outer ring, all bolts Tighten diagonally to 30% tightening torque, then repeat the diagonal tightening to the angle to 30% tightening torque, then repeat the diagonal tightening to the mounting bolts, and do not leak. If the bolt cannot be bolted in the case of structural constraints, the bolt hole must be sealed. If it is filled with silica gel, it will leak water and dust into the rotary reducer. The mounting bolt should take into account the thread engagement length, which should not be too long, otherwise it will affect the rotation. Support rotation or cause interference; after the bolt is tightened, mark the bolt head and its joint with a mark, which is convenient for checking whether the bolt is loose afterwards;
